The beauty of a company like Northwestern Mutual is the range of opportunities. You might find yourself looking at roles in financial advising, where compensation can be heavily tied to performance, or perhaps in support roles like marketing, IT, or operations, which often have more structured salary bands. For instance, an entry-level analyst might earn differently than a seasoned financial advisor with a large client base. The key takeaway is that there isn't just one "average salary" but rather a spectrum depending on your path within the company.
If you're thinking about a career with Northwestern Mutual, or just want to understand their compensation structure better, here are a few simple tips. First, do your homework. Websites like Glassdoor and LinkedIn can provide valuable insights into reported salaries for various positions. Secondly, consider the total compensation. This includes not just base salary, but also potential bonuses, benefits like health insurance and retirement plans, and any stock options. These extras can significantly increase the overall value of a job offer.

For those just dipping their toes into career research, it’s a good idea to explore different departments. Are you more interested in client interaction or back-office operations? Each area will have its own salary expectations.
